Josette, and Miles Steem are my Sim Girl legacy challenge Sims. If you are not familiar with the challenge you can find it at Sims Legacy Challenge. This challenge is to basically, start your Sim out on a huge lot; with little to no money, and then play the household for 10 generations on this land. There are many stipulations, and rules for the challenge. You can find these rules by following the link.

I have both the City Life Expansion which gives me the photo shots from the street level, as well as from the penthouse club above the city, and the Get Together Pack of Sims 4, that allows my Sims to learn to dance, level their dancing skills, and then hit the clubs around town.
Dancing tip- don’t cover your hips with clothes, or you can’t see the swing!
For some reason, Joy was still in the Steem household when I came back to play my Sim Girl legacy challenge; after I had thought she was removed. So, while she was in the household, I took them into the create a Sim, and gave them both a nightlife make-over.
Then I found a little basement dance floor, for them to learn how to dance.
When your Sims start their dancing skill, they are a little wobbly, but after you reached level one, they can start busting out some moves.
When the Sims travel as a group, everyone in the group, can do a choreographed group dance. The higher the dance skill level, the more advanced dance moves, the Sims can perform.
